OrchestratedVirtualMachineScaleSetDataDisk

data class OrchestratedVirtualMachineScaleSetDataDisk(val caching: String, val createOption: String? = null, val diskEncryptionSetId: String? = null, val diskSizeGb: Int, val lun: Int, val storageAccountType: String, val ultraSsdDiskIopsReadWrite: Int? = null, val ultraSsdDiskMbpsReadWrite: Int? = null, val writeAcceleratorEnabled: Boolean? = null)

Properties

Link copied to clipboard

The type of Caching which should be used for this Data Disk. Possible values are None, ReadOnly and ReadWrite.

Link copied to clipboard
val createOption: String? = null

The create option which should be used for this Data Disk. Possible values are Empty and FromImage. Defaults to Empty. (FromImage should only be used if the source image includes data disks).

Link copied to clipboard

The ID of the Disk Encryption Set which should be used to encrypt the Data Disk. Changing this forces a new resource to be created.

Link copied to clipboard

The size of the Data Disk which should be created.

Link copied to clipboard
val lun: Int

The Logical Unit Number of the Data Disk, which must be unique within the Virtual Machine.

Link copied to clipboard

The Type of Storage Account which should back this Data Disk. Possible values include Standard_LRS, StandardSSD_LRS, StandardSSD_ZRS, Premium_LRS, PremiumV2_LRS, Premium_ZRS and UltraSSD_LRS.
